Recipe Tips
- For an extra golden brown top, finish the dip underneath the broiler for a minute or so. Just be sure not to let the cheese and toppings burn.
- Feel free to use full size pepperoni, either as-is or cut into smaller pieces.
- Add other toppings like small pieces of meatball, cooked ground beef, grilled chicken, mushrooms, sausage, bacon, or make this a Hawaiian pizza dip with ham and pineapple.
- To store leftovers of your dip, transfer to an airtight container and keep in the fridge for 2 to 3 days.
- I recommend reheating in the oven for best results, but you could try microwaving in small portions as well if you're in a hurry.
- If you like your dip to have a bit of heat, add some red pepper flakes, chili powder, or cayenne pepper.

Pizza Dip
Ingredients
- 8 oz package of cream cheese softened
- ¼ cup sour cream
- 1 teaspoon Italian seasoning
- ½ teaspoon garlic powder
- ½ cup pizza sauce divided
- 1 cup mozzarella cheese shredded
- ¼ cup black olives sliced
- ¼ cup green pepper diced
- ½ cup mini pepperoni divided
- Crostini bread toasted for serving
- Celery sticks
- Bell Pepper Sticks
Instructions
- Preheat the oven to 375 degrees.
- In a medium bowl, add the cream cheese, sour cream, Italian seasoning, and garlic powder and mix well. Set aside
- In an 8 inch cast iron skillet, spread the seasoned cream cheese mixture, gently towards the edges of the pan.
- Add the pizza sauce and ½ of the mini pepperonis.
- Bake in the 375-degree oven for 5-8 minutes.
- Remove from the oven and top with mozzarella cheese, black olives, chopped green peppers, and remaining pepperoni. Return to the oven and cook for 10 minutes until the cheese is melted.
- *Optional* Change the oven temperature to LO broil for 2-3 minutes to brown the top of the pizza dip.
- Serve while hot with garlic bread and veggie sticks (celery/bell pepper).
Notes
- You can use full size pepperoni if you prefer.
- Refrigerate any leftovers for up to 3 days after cooking in an airtight container. Reheat in the oven to 350 degrees for 5 to 10 minutes in an oven-safe dish.
